Document Description
The project is a site access agreement with the U.S. Geological Survey (USGS) to install and operate a seismic monitoring station at Sonoma County Water Agency’s Cotati Tanks Water Storage Facility. USGS is conducting research necessary to characterize and identify earthquake hazards, assess earthquake risks, monitor seismic activity, and develop and implement earthquake early warnings. The monitoring station consists of instruments placed on two, two-foot by three-foot concrete pads approximately 25 feet apart and connected with a buried electrical conduit. One pad site would support a solar panel and telemetry equipment and the other pad would contain a seisometer and associated equipment. Ground disturbance would be limited to the concrete pads and trenching for the connecting conduit.

Notice of Exemption

Exempt Status
Categorical Exemption
Type, Section or Code
CEQA Guidelines §15304, Minor Alterations to Land; and §15306, Information Collection
Reasons for Exemption
The project is exempt because the installation of data collection equipment would require only minor ground disturbance and would result in minor alterations to land which do not involve removal of healthy, mature, scenic trees, and research data collection, which does not result in a serious or major disturbance to an environmental resource.
